Leisure Travel & Tours Ltd. Logo

Leisure Travel & Tours Ltd.

Locations: Montgomery Street, Nassau New Providence, BS

Company Size: 1 - 100

Industry: Travel Arrangements

Company Website

AI Description

drawer
  • Shakara Lewis profile image

    Dispatcher at Leisure Travel & Tours Ltd.

  • Donelle Okpuno-Lopez profile image

    Senior Tour Representative at Leisure Travel & Tours Ltd.